Pursue a B.S. in Organizational Management with Christian Leadership
The Bachelor of Science in Organizational Management in Christian Leadership degree is specifically designed to prepare you for leadership in church or parachurch ministries; community-based initiatives; non-governmental organizations (NGO); and for-profit or nonprofit organizations focused on leading change locally and globally. The program combines principles of organizational behavior with biblical standards of leadership, giving you practical management skills and critical leadership abilities.
Program Focus
Christian spirituality and leadership; history and theology in decision making; organizational behavior, health, and growth; and tools for effective management
In this Christian Leadership program, you will gain a foundation of knowledge relating to the health and growth of church, parachurch, and business organizations. Key management proficiencies are integrated with Christian leadership principles to help you gain an understanding of biblical teachings on motivation, ethics, and teamwork for effective spiritual leadership.

Organizational Management in Christian Leadership degree program benefits
- The Christian Leadership degree is specially designed for busy adult students with work and family commitments.
- Students complete the coursework online. Online courses typically run for five weeks and weekly assignments may be completed around your schedule.
- Small class sizes encourage individualized learning and networking.
- Organizational management in Christian leadership degree students have the opportunity to participate in CCU's annual Values-Aligned Leadership Summit, a one-day conference designed to bring business executives and students together to discuss the role of values and ethics in today's workplace.
- Students have direct access to professors who are also professionals in the field.
